#RC#
A stable and secure connection is the foundation of any successful interaction with a dApp. Always verify the metamask-extension contract address on a trusted block explorer before confirming any call. Check the official community forums to see if there is an ongoing protocol maintenance event. It is highly recommended to use a dedicated browser profile for all your decentralized app interactions.
The metamask-extension protocol expects the gas limit to be at least 15% higher than the estimation . The final objective is to create a seamless experience where technical errors are non-existent. The error message you see is often a high-level summary of a more complex internal revert. Make sure you are not trying to execute a trade with insufficient liquidity.
A mismatch between the wallet’s gas estimation and the contract’s needs can lead to failure.